Amazon's Ring employees spied on users' toilets

Ring is best known for its video doorbells, but also sells indoor and outdoor home security cameras. Photo: AP Photo/Jessica Hill.

Employees. security camera maker Ring could watch thousands of videos of people in their bedrooms and bathrooms without the knowledge of the owners, the US regulator said.

The Federal Trade Commission (FTC) said the company, now owned by Amazon, provided employees and third parties contractors to have unhindered access to videos taken with cameras.

One customer service employee viewed thousands of videos from 81 female users, often for an hour or more each day, without the company's knowledge. The employee was not stopped until his activity was discovered by a colleague, the regulator said.

Ring is best known for its video doorbells, but also sells indoor and outdoor security cameras. The company began selling its devices in the UK in 2016.

Amazon paid a $5.8m (£4.7m) fine to settle the case and said the practice has since been discontinued.

The Federal Trade Commission also said that Ring failed to implement «basic privacy and security protections» allowing hackers to take control of thousands of accounts and cameras.

The regulator said the company circumvented security concerns «in pursuit of rapid product development. In addition to employees, hundreds of contractors in Ukraine had access to videos held by clients.

An employee reported to have uploaded thousands of videos was eventually fired, and Ring implemented additional security measures for support staff after the incident.

However, a second employee continued to upload video from a female colleague's camera. , according to the FTC. The regulator said security concerns persisted until 2020, when the company gradually restricted access to videos.

Ring was founded in 2013. The company began selling indoor cameras in 2016 when the first privacy breaches identified by the Federal Trade Commission were discovered and was bought by Amazon in 2018.

An Oxford doctor was set to receive up to £100,000 in 2021 after a judge ruled that her neighbor's smart doorbell camera violated her privacy, setting the stage for similar rulings in the UK.

Amazon separately paid a $25 million fine over allegations that he had failed to protect children who used his Alexa voice speakers. The FTC said the company did not delete the recordings at the parents' request and kept them longer than necessary.

«While we disagree with the FTC's Alexa and Ring claims and deny breaking the law, these agreements Leave these matters behind «, — stated in Amazon.

«Ring independently quickly resolved the problems that arose many years ago, long before the Federal Trade Commission began its investigation. We have been, and remain, focused on delivering products and features that our customers love while at the same time being committed to protecting their privacy and security.”
